Output ecab88601ad39acb404737c1a98e3c2cfec81485bdfcfd23c3122e036ee5fed5:0

value
720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5604a7df397344560a765cd82cc8c78a5c5c7b OP_EQUAL
address
3MsLJayks3WJdpiJdfQGfjPKxwAABy1AA5
transaction
ecab88601ad39acb404737c1a98e3c2cfec81485bdfcfd23c3122e036ee5fed5
spent
true